Here is my code for ggplot2:

  ggplot(data=test, aes(x=Var2, y=value, fill=Var1))+
  geom_bar(stat="identity", position=position_dodge(), colour="black")+
  scale_fill_manual(values=c("grey80","grey20","blue","lightblue"))+
  theme_bw()+
  ylim(0, 1)+
  ggtitle("example")+
  theme(legend.direction="horizontal", legend.key.size=unit(18,"points"), legend.justification=c(1,1), legend.position=c(1,0.25), legend.title=element_blank())+
  scale_x_continuous(limits = c(-7.5,7.5), breaks = round(seq(-7,7)),1)+
  xlab("position")+ylab("arbitrary value")+
  geom_hline(yintercept = 0.5, linetype=3)

I would like to specify the ticks on the y-axis so that it is labeled 0, 0.1, 0.2, 0.3... I tried using scale_y_continuous but it erased the entire y-labels. Most tutorials solely focus on the x-axis. How am I supposed to do this?

You have to remove the ylim function and input the scale_y_continuous one

ggplot(data=test, aes(x=Var2, y=value, fill=Var1))+
   geom_bar(stat="identity", position=position_dodge(), colour="black")+
   scale_fill_manual(values=c("grey80","grey20","blue","lightblue"))+
   theme_bw()+
   scale_y_continuous(breaks = seq(0, 1, .1), limits = c(0, 1)) +
   ggtitle("example")+
   #theme(legend.direction="horizontal", 
   #      legend.key.size=unit(18,"points"),
   #      legend.justification=c(1,1), 
   #      legend.position=c(1,0.25), 
   #      legend.title=element_blank()) +
   scale_x_continuous(limits = c(-7.5,7.5), breaks = round(seq(-7,7)),1)+
   xlab("position")+ylab("arbitrary value")+
   geom_hline(yintercept = 0.5, linetype=3)
